ex. For Students Only Modern Stylish Ensuite At Student Roost Buchanan View In Glasgow
33-35 Calgary St, Glasgow, United Kingdom
33-35 Calgary St, Glasgow, United Kingdom
Hotel Reservation System | 2025 © hotelsofglasgow.net. All rights reserved
Contacts